Choosing the Best Contractor for Your Project
When considering a general contractor for your Pleasanton home improvement, it's essential to check their licensing, insurance coverage, and track record with local building codes. Confirm the contractor documentation through the California Contractors State License Board (CSLB) to ensure they fulfill state and municipal requirements. Verify they have both general liability and workers' compensation insurance to protect you from potential claims. Obtain references for previous projects similar to yours to evaluate compliance and workmanship quality. During budget planning, review the scope of work, itemized estimates, and risk of cost overruns. Require a written contract that specifies project specifications, payment schedules, and timelines. Prioritize contractors who display transparency, code compliance, and familiarity with Pleasanton's permitting process to reduce delays and guarantee a successful build.
Key Issues Revealed During Home Inspections
During professional home inspections in Pleasanton, inspectors commonly discover issues like faulty electrical wiring, outdated plumbing systems, and damaged roofing materials. These concerns typically influence your safety as well as ongoing maintenance expenses. Inspections typically uncover outdated GFCI installations, overloaded circuit breakers, or aging pipe systems. Inspectors evaluate insufficient thermal protection, water infiltration below grade, and compromised siding materials—which may not meet building regulations or compromise building integrity. Climate control systems are thoroughly checked; clogged air filters or unreliable climate controllers typically suggest neglected maintenance. Through addressing these typical problems, you can guarantee your property meets code requirements and reduce future repair costs, making routine assessments an essential aspect of responsible property ownership.

What's the Typical Price Range for Pleasanton Home Inspections?
When you're looking into home inspection costs, you'll discover Pleasanton rates usually range from $400 to $600 for a standard single-family residence. Fees can fluctuate based on square footage, age of the house, and supplementary assessments like drain system evaluation or mold testing. Professionals evaluate building structure, HVAC systems, electrical code compliance, and roof integrity. It's essential to ensure your inspector adheres to California code standards, to ensure a comprehensive assessment and avoid future compliance issues.

How Long Does a Home Inspection Usually Take?
Upon scheduling a home inspection, you should expect the home inspection duration to typically take two to three hours for a standard single-family residence. As the inspection progresses, the inspector systematically examines structural components, electrical systems, plumbing, HVAC, and roof for safety concerns and building code adherence. Larger homes or those with more complex systems may require additional time.
